Because this is such a short and uninteresting book my review is going to be just that, short.. hopefully it's still interesting to you though.
TALKING WITH PSYCHOPATHS AND SAVAGES has a low average rating on Goodreads and now I know why, I don't usually like calling out the author if it's down to just a poor story but this true crime book came across as really tedious. Christopher Berry-Dee does not know how to write or how to not come across as an a**hole.
The author expresses on all the clever ways he managed to get information from these killers and it was like being in a room with a guy bragging about all his accomplishments. The detail from these psychopaths and savages was actually little to none, there was a lot you could have just Googled and found their basic information from, what the person did, why and how, other than that Christopher got a few sentences, if that, from a few of these people and I bet they didn't want to speak to him just as much as I'd want to.
I wouldn't recommend this book to anyone, as I've said if you want to know anything about a serial killer then just Google it, you'll probably find more from the internet than you will in this book and you really don't want to spending time with this author, which is basically all you do while reading it.

uhm .. After reading only 15 pages I checked the reviews because I started to feel like the author is awfully full of himself. Turns out I wasn’t the only one who felt that way. He keeps talking about his other books, his incredible achievements, his best friends who are all super cool people and how he is sadly oh so limited in his word count. Also the writing style itself was kinda shitty, he kept repeating contents and words within phrases. And the way he talked about the murderers also felt kinda weird to me, like calling them “disgusting monsters”.. They’re humans, THAT’S THE PROBLEM. It’s humans who are able to do the very best and the very worst of things.
Also victim blaming of some of the female victims? Yeah, no thank you.

Pretty interesting but never really really compelling. From the way the author wrote, I got the feeling he was a bit of a narcissist himself. There was also a lot of outdated language and really unfairly judgemental statements from the author, which i wouldnt have expected from a book written in 2017, by a professional. The content itself was quite interesting, especially the case study chapter which gave a thorough look into how these psychopaths and savages function. Some of it was just a bit repetitive though.
